Maison > interface Web > js tutoriel > Refactorisation sans effort dans Vue.js : un guide du détecteur de désordre Vue.

Refactorisation sans effort dans Vue.js : un guide du détecteur de désordre Vue.

WBOYWBOYWBOYWBOYWBOYWBOYWBOYWBOYWBOYWBOYWBOYWBOYWB
Libérer: 2024-08-12 19:04:32
original
552 Les gens l'ont consulté

Imaginez hériter d'un projet Vue.js ou Nuxt.js qui existe depuis quelques années. Les développeurs d'origine ont évolué, la base de code est criblée d'incohérences et chaque petit changement donne l'impression qu'il pourrait casser quelque chose d'autre. Vous vous retrouvez à parcourir des centaines de lignes de code obsolète, en essayant de comprendre une logique qui n’est ni documentée ni simple. Les composants sont encombrés de préoccupations mitigées, CSS est un fouillis de styles en ligne et de règles globales, et pire encore, il n'y a pas de structure claire ni de respect des meilleures pratiques modernes.

Ce sont les maux de tête liés à la maintenance des projets existants. Vous passez des heures à déboguer des problèmes qui n’existeraient pas dans une base de code plus moderne. La dette technique – ces solutions rapides et solutions de contournement qui se sont accumulées au fil des ans – pèse lourd, rendant le projet difficile à maintenir et encore plus difficile à refactoriser. Vous savez que le code doit être nettoyé, mais par où commencer ?

C’est là que les bons outils peuvent faire toute la différence. Sans un moyen d’identifier et de résoudre systématiquement les problèmes qui se cachent dans votre base de code, la refactorisation devient une tâche ardue, voire impossible. Les outils d’analyse statique efficaces sont comme la vision aux rayons X d’un développeur, révélant les problèmes cachés qui doivent être résolus pour redonner vie à votre projet.

Présentation de Vue Mess Detector ~ Votre allié en matière de refactorisation

Est un puissant outil d'analyse de code statique spécialement conçu pour les projets Vue.js et Nuxt.js. Il vous aide à maintenir un code propre, efficace et maintenable en analysant votre base de code à la recherche d'un large éventail d'odeurs de code et de violations des meilleures pratiques.

Ce qui rend cet outil particulièrement précieux, c'est qu'il applique le guide de style officiel de Vue.js tout en incorporant l'ensemble de règles rrd opiniâtres, garantissant qu'il saisit même les nuances du développement de Vue.

Avec vue-mess-detector, vous avez la possibilité d'analyser l'intégralité de votre projet ou de vous concentrer sur des répertoires spécifiques. Vous pouvez appliquer ou ignorer des ensembles de règles spécifiques et même regrouper les résultats par fichier ou règle. Cette personnalisation vous permet d'adapter l'analyse aux besoins de votre projet, ce qui en fait un outil indispensable pour les développeurs Vue et Nuxt qui souhaitent maintenir leur base de code en parfait état. Que vous recherchiez un aperçu général ou des contrôles ciblés, vue-mess-detector fournit des commandes simples mais puissantes pour vous aider à vous concentrer sur ce qui compte le plus.


Application du monde réel : analyse et refactorisation du code existant

Effortless Refactoring in Vue.js: A Guide to Vue Mess Detector

Lorsque l'on s'attaque au code existant, comprendre où se situent les problèmes est la première étape cruciale. vue-mess-detector simplifie ce processus, le rendant à la fois simple et intuitif. Après avoir exécuté l'outil, la sortie offre un instantané clair de l'état de votre base de code, qu'elle soit regroupée par règle ou par fichier.

Le regroupement des résultats par règle met rapidement en évidence les pratiques de codage qui nécessitent le plus d'attention dans votre projet. Alternativement, le regroupement par fichier vous permet de prioriser les efforts de refactoring en fonction des fichiers qui enfreignent le plus de règles. Des descriptions et des messages détaillés indiquent exactement où et pourquoi chaque problème se produit, vous permettant ainsi de planifier votre processus de refactoring en toute confiance.

Ce résultat fournit toutes les informations nécessaires pour démarrer votre parcours de refactoring, vous aidant à vous concentrer sur les domaines qui amélioreront le plus considérablement la maintenabilité de votre projet.

Pourquoi vue-mess-detector mérite une place dans votre flux de travail ?

Vue Mess Detector s'impose comme un outil essentiel pour les développeurs Vue.js et Nuxt.js, soutenu par une communauté active et des mises à jour continues qui le maintiennent aligné sur les dernières meilleures pratiques. L'outil est conçu dans un souci de convivialité, le rendant accessible aux développeurs de tous niveaux. Ses améliorations continues garantissent qu'il évolue avec les besoins de la communauté, offrant des informations de plus en plus précises et précieuses. De plus, la communauté accueille de nouveaux contributeurs et encourage toute personne intéressée à s'impliquer et à contribuer à améliorer encore davantage l'outil.

Félicitations au créateur de vue-mess-detector rrd ?

David P. Avila
Développeur Full-Stack principal chez Cooweb LLC
portefeuille ~ linkedin ~ github ~ twitter

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!

source:dev.to
Déclaration de ce site Web
Le contenu de cet article est volontairement contribué par les internautes et les droits d'auteur appartiennent à l'auteur original. Ce site n'assume aucune responsabilité légale correspondante. Si vous trouvez un contenu suspecté de plagiat ou de contrefaçon, veuillez contacter admin@php.cn
Tutoriels populaires
Plus>
Derniers téléchargements
Plus>
effets Web
Code source du site Web
Matériel du site Web
Modèle frontal